Shell Creek Vineyard

2012 Paso Robles Petite Sirah

Imagery Shell Creek Vineyard Petite Sirah from the 2012 vintage is a captivating red wine that showcases the rich terroir of Paso Robles. This full-bodied wine offers a delightful complexity, with robust tannins that provide a structured backbone. The acidity is pronounced, adding a bright liveliness that complements its overall profile. On the palate, you will be treated to an intense fruit experience, featuring prominent notes of dark berries and plum, intermingled with subtle hints of spice and earthiness. Crafted with care, this dry Petite Sirah exemplifies the essence of the region, making it a truly enjoyable choice for wine enthusiasts seeking a bold experience.

Central Coast

California's Central Coast might be a bit quieter than Napa or Sonoma to the north, but this lesser-known region produces many world-class wines. Enjoying incredible terroir along its vast 280-mile stretch—from San Francisco Bay to Santa Barbara—Central Coast wines are increasingly in demand. Its position between the Pacific Coast Ranges and the Southern Coast Ranges is key to its quality, with many cool-climate AVAs offering elegant Pinot Noir, Chardonnay, Syrah and Merlot. In the hotter parts of the Central Coast, away from the coastal fogs and cold mountain slopes, Cabernet Sauvignon, Cabernet Franc, Syrah, Grenache and Mourvèdre are exceptional.
